[0013] Example XHX-LC2012-1, a variable range optical quantification device produced by Shanxi Xinhuaxiang Co., Ltd., is installed on the ammonia nitrogen online measuring instrument produced by Shanxi Xinhuaxiang Co., Ltd. The description is as follows: main components: outside and inside The round transparent straight tube (2) with rough surface is made of transparent plastic injection molding. The round transparent straight pipe (2) with outer side and inner rough surface is smooth and transparent on the outside, with length marks. Outer square inner round transparent straight pipe (2) inner circle diameters are strictly the same, and the volume of inner cylinder is equal to area multiplied by length (V=S*H), unit milliliter. Because the inner circle area of the round transparent straight pipe (2) in the outer side is fixed, the length of the outside is exactly the volume.
